What are Lived-In Lowlights?

While highlights add brightness, lowlights involve painting deeper, richer tones back into the hair. The “lived-in” approach specifically focuses on placing these darker ribbons strategically to mimic the natural shadows found in virgin hair.

  • The Goal: To create contrast. By adding darkness, your remaining blonde pieces actually pop and look brighter and cleaner.
  • The Technique: We use a demi-permanent color that is typically 2–3 shades darker than your current blonde. We “smudge” these tones from the mid-lengths down, ensuring there are no harsh lines.

3 Reasons Your Summer Hair Needs Depth

1. It Fixes “Blonde Blindness”

When you get too much blonde, the hair begins to look monochromatic. Without shadow, there is no light. Lowlights reintroduce the “dimension” that makes hair look thick, healthy, and multi-tonal.

2. It’s the Ultimate “Health” Hack

Summer elements like chlorine and UV rays can leave hair looking “flat” and porous. Adding lowlights with a professional, lipid-rich glaze actually helps seal the cuticle and adds a boost of shine, making your hair look instantly more hydrated.

3. Effortless Fall Transition

By adding depth now, you are setting the stage for a seamless transition into autumn. Lived-in lowlights allow your natural root to grow in without a stark “demarcation line,” giving you that high-end, low-maintenance aesthetic that lasts for months.


Maintenance: Keeping the Contrast

Lowlights are often more delicate than highlights. To keep your depth from fading back into a solid blonde:

  • Use Color-Safe Cleansers: Sulfate-free shampoos are a must to keep those deeper tones from washing down the drain.
  • Turn Down the Heat: High temperatures from flat irons can “cook” out demi-permanent pigments.
